Heat is on but car is blowing cold air? - '98 A4 2.8
I need some help with my '98 A4 2.8. It's about 13 degrees outside by me and my Audi is blowing cold air when the heat is on. If I have it on the very lowest setting, I get a slight amount of heat, but barely any. I had one guy look at it. He said a 'heater core flush' may help. I really can't afford to replace both hoses, so would prefer this option. Does anyone know if this helps, and what fluid it's best to flush it with?

Ive heard of guys dumping in CLR, which is a scale remover made to clean hard water and iron stains off of plumbing fixtures. You need to flush it out good though. In my experience the lack of heat is more commonly due to air trapped in the core itself. If you loosen the clamp on the passengers side hose there will be a small bleeder hole. This is there to help purge air out of the heater core so coolant can flow through. If you've had your cooling system opened recently this is more than likely your problem.

Before you start putting chemicals into the coolant system, id answer this first.
Any cooling system work recently? If no, I'd rule out air bubbles.
When the engine is warmed up, Are both upper and lower radiator hoses are equally warm - Rules out a possible thermostat
If there is a little heat come through the vents it could be the temp door actuator not opening all the way.
Is it the same if you cycle the modes from dash, defrost and floor?
Could be a few other things but i dont want you to go crazy...yet
